Thanh Hoa (VNA) – The central coastal provinceof Thanh Hoa is intensifying activities under the local project on sustainableinterference to prevent child drowning after several incidents happened in thelocality in the past five months.

According to the provincial Department of Labour,Invalids and Social Affairs, 16 accidents involving children happened in theprovince since the beginning of this year, 11 of which were drowning accidents.

Head of the department’s section for childrenaffairs Nguyen Ngoc Thu said there are three major causes of the accidents, oneof which is negligence on the part of families, who did not pay sufficientattention to educating and supervising children outside of school. Another reasonis the unsafe living environment, and the third one is children’s lack of skillsto cope with dangerous situations.

The department said it will conduct more educationalcampaigns in 20 communes on the risks of and measures to prevent child drowningaccidents. Swimming classes will be held for children, with the goal of 2,200 childrentaught to swim this summer.

The province’s educational sector is coordinatingwith the Department of Culture, Sport and Tourism to install smart mobile swimmingpools at local schools serving the training of swimming for children.

According to research by theUnited Nations Children’s Fund in Vietnam (UNICEF Vietnam), about 7,000children drown each year in Vietnam.-VNA
